Shenzhen Zeroth AI Technology Co., Ltd.’s Hong Kong IPO Application Lapsed; It Holds a 3.0% Market Share in China’s Enterprise AI Agent Solution Market
Newtimespace News: The listing application filed by Shenzhen Zeroth AI Technology Co., Ltd. with the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on 10 February 2026 has lapsed after the six-month validity period expired, with Minyin Capital serving as the original sole sponsor.
The Company is a leading Chinese provider of enterprise AI agent solutions. It focuses on developing AI agent solutions centred on Large Language Models (LLMs) and multi-agent systems, enabling customers to optimise workflows, automate complex procedures and gain decision-making support. Per Frost & Sullivan’s research, ranked by 2024 revenue, the Company ranks fifth among domestic suppliers of enterprise AI agent solutions with a market share of 3.0%.
Powered by its proprietary AI platform BlackZero, the Company’s AI agent solutions combine open LLMs and self-developed domain-specific Small Language Models (SLMs). Adopting the Agent-as-a-Service (AaaS) business model, it has rolled out three vertical-specific solutions:Contract Assistant: Contract review, dispute resolution advisory and document generation;Investment Assistant: Pre-investment risk assessment and post-investment report tracking;Brand Assistant: Multimodal monitoring and analysis, market trend forecasting and strategy optimisation.
